Abstract

We report on the first experimental 1→2, ancilla-free, phase-covariant quantum cloner by utilizing Hong-Ou-Mandel interference to clone photon polarization states. Using only linear optics, this Fock state non-perturbative cloner is an ideal BB84 evesdropping device.
